Overview of Indie Pop musician Holly Henry
American pop and indie pop performer Holly Henry comes from the country. She has won over fans all around the world with her unique sound, which combines elements of folk, rock, and techno music. Her dreamy vocals, reflective lyrics, and lavish production set Henry's music apart. It has been said that her music is eerie, dreamy, and otherworldly.
With her distinctive style, Henry has gained a devoted following of admirers who admire her desire to try out new genres and push the boundaries of mainstream music. Her ability to produce music that is both very personal and eminently approachable has garnered recognition. Henry's music is always open-hearted, passionate, and extremely emotional, whether she is writing about love, loss, or self-discovery.
Holly Henry is a rising talent in the pop and indie pop music genres overall. She is certain to make waves in the music industry for years to come with her alluring voice, moving lyrics, and avant-garde style.

What are the latest songs and music albums for Indie Pop musician Holly Henry?
The American singer-songwriter Holly Henry has put out a number of singles and albums throughout the years. Six tracks on her most recent album, "Covers V.1 (2021)," include her renditions of well-known songs like "Dancing On My Own" by Robyn and "Yellow" by Coldplay. Her distinctive approach and interpretation of these well-known songs are on display throughout the album.
Holly Henry hasn't made any new single releases recently, to be honest. Her most recent track, "The Orchard," which was released in 2015, features her recognizable haunting and heartbreaking voice. Before that, she released "Hide and Seek" in 2014, a rendition of Imogen Heap's timeless tune. Her debut song, "The Immigrant," which was released in 2013, displays her unpolished skill and expressive vocals.

How did Holly Henry do on the voice?
Holly Henry sang Creep by Radiohead while competing on The Voice against Nic Hawk in the Knockout Round. She was eliminated, and the number of spectators fell dramatically as a result. But her YouTube popularity had dramatically grown two years later.
How old is Holly Henry?
29 years (March 31, 1994)
